Winchester — Booming Growth, Underserved HVAC Market

Winchester is one of Southwest Riverside County’s fastest-growing unincorporated communities. The area stretching along Winchester Road from Murrieta to Hemet includes large tracts of newer residential development — many homes built in the 2000s and early 2010s that are now hitting critical maintenance milestones. Despite rapid growth, Winchester remains underserved by the larger HVAC companies that focus their attention on incorporated cities.

Winchester sits between two major valleys and can experience significant heat. Combined with the sandy soil and occasional dust events from the surrounding undeveloped land, Winchester AC systems deal with filter loading and coil fouling more aggressively than many suburban neighbors. Regular maintenance is especially important here.

My Winchester home seems to get dusty filters faster than average — is that normal? +

Yes — this is very common in Winchester and the broader French Valley area. The surrounding undeveloped land generates significant dust, especially during dry months and windy periods. Winchester homeowners should check filters every 3–4 weeks rather than the national recommendation of 90 days. Some Winchester homes benefit from MERV 11 filters (vs. the standard MERV 8) which capture finer dust particles while still maintaining adequate airflow.

What Actually Fails on Winchester Systems

Winchester covers a lot of ground and a lot of housing eras — original rural parcels and older ranch homes alongside newer master-planned development. Systems out here range from properly engineered custom installations to equipment that was sized by rule of thumb decades ago and never revisited.

Winchester gets the full inland heat load with very little shade and very little marine relief. Summer afternoons regularly push equipment to the edge of its capacity, and systems that are even slightly undersized or slightly dirty simply cannot keep up once ambient temperatures cross the century mark.

Dust Is the Dominant Maintenance Issue

Between agricultural activity, open ground, and unpaved driveways, Winchester loads filters and condenser coils faster than almost anywhere else we work. A one-inch filter that a Temecula homeowner changes quarterly may need changing monthly out here in summer. Restricted airflow from a loaded filter is the single most common cause of the frozen evaporator coils we get called out for.

Long Runs and Rural Service Access

Larger parcels mean longer duct runs and, in some cases, equipment located well away from the living space. It also means service access matters — a condenser tucked behind an outbuilding or overgrown landscaping does not get the airflow clearance it needs. Two feet of clear space on all sides is the minimum, and a surprising number of no-cool calls out here resolve to nothing more than restricted airflow around the outdoor unit.

How often should I really change my filter out here?

In summer, monthly for a one-inch filter is realistic in Winchester. If you can hold it up and not see light through it, it has been too long. Restricted airflow is what freezes coils and burns out blower motors.

My AC froze into a block of ice. What causes that?

Almost always restricted airflow or low refrigerant. Out here it is usually airflow — a loaded filter, a dirty evaporator coil, or a closed-off return. Turn the system to fan-only to thaw it, then get it looked at before running it again in cooling.
